发明名称 BEARING STRUCTURE FOR TAILGATE LIFT
摘要 PROBLEM TO BE SOLVED: To secure performance of a bearing under a very bad environment by preventing early occurrence of wear, seizure, rust and the like. SOLUTION: This structure is provided with a tilt link 2 of which the upper end is swingably connected to a support member 10 at a main frame rear end part via a first bearing 22, a lift arm of which front end is rotatably connected to an upper end of the tilt link via a second bearing, a tail gate rotatably connected to a rear end of the lift arm via a third bearing, a tilt cylinder rotatably connected to the support member and the tail gate via a fourth bearing and a fifth bearing, a lift cylinder rotatably connected to a lower end of the tilt link and a roughly center part rear end side of the lift arm via a sixth bearing and a seventh bearing. Each bearing is provided with: a pair of resin bushings 22a, 22a insertion fitted to an inner circumference part of a boss 2a from both sides in an axial direction; and an O-ring 22b sealing a first pin 21 at an outside end in an insertion fitting direction of an inner circumference part of the each resin bushing.
